Carroll Community College Offers Conference on Serving Seniors
Westminster, Md., Carroll Community College will offer a conference called “Serving Seniors: What Professionals Need to Know.” The conference will be held on May 10, 2012 from 8 a.m. to 12:30 p.m. at the college, which is located at 1601 Washington Rd.
The cost is $25 for Carroll County residents; $30 for out of county residents; and $35 for out of state residents.
The keynote presentation in room K 100 will be “The Longevity Revolution: Be Part of the Solution!” by mediator, trainer, teacher, coach Carolyn J. Rodis, J.D., M.A.
Workshops include:
- Opportunities and Challenges in Elder Mediation
- Mental Health and Well-Being in Later Life
- Elder Abuse
- The Difference Between Life and Death: Powers of Attorney and Guardianships vs. Wills
Participants can earn 1.5 clock hours of social work C.E.Us.
